SS 304H Seamless Pipes are manufactured using high-carbon austenitic SS containing a rough percentage of chromium of between 18 and 20 and nickel of between 8 and 11, again other than the stainless steel 304/304L grade. This allows strength and high-temperature stability in high-temperature and corrosive conditions in this moderated chemical mix. Chromium provides oxidation and low amounts of corrosion-resistant quality, and nickel provides toughness and ductility. The continuous construction also implies that the buildings are monochromatic and eliminate the weld lines, which are filled with weaknesses, and this implies that the pipes are capable of supporting important services. SS 304H seamless pipes are suitable in applications where high temperature is needed; they possess good mechanical properties as well as the capability of handling pressure easily. This increased carbon increases the creep resistance, which allows the pipes to perform in continuous and discontinuous activities at high temperatures. They are also good in weldability, machinability, and formability; hence, the fabrication can be made easy without affecting the performance. The pipes are smooth inside and share the same wall thickness, and hence, the pipes are very effective in the flow of fluids and durability.
The pipes are normally suitable in boilers, heat exchangers, power generation plants, refineries, petrochemical units, and pressure vessels, where strength and temperature resistance are of paramount importance. | Element | Symbol | Composition (Wt. %) |
| Carbon | C | 0.04 - 0.10 |
| Manganese | Mn | 2.00 max |
| Silicon | Si | 0.75 max |
| Phosphorus | P | 0.045 max |
| Sulfur | S | 0.030 max |
| Chromium | Cr | 18.0 - 20.0 |
| Nickel | Ni | 8.0 - 10.5 |
| Molybdenum | Mo | 0.00 |
| Nitrogen | N | 0.00 |
| Grade | Tensile Strength (MPa) min | Yield Strength 0.2% Proof (MPa) min | Elongation (% in 50mm) min | Hardness Rockwell B (HR B) max | Hardness Brinell (HB) max |
| SS 304H | 515 | 205 | 40 | 92 | 201 |

The manufacturing process of SS 304H seamless pipes is clearly laid down and regulated in order to provide high strength and stability to the pipes to be used in high-temperature applications.
To achieve the correct chemical composition, strength, and heat resistance in the right way anticipated by the standards of SS 304H, billets of high-carbon SS are acquired in the ISO-certified mills.
The billets are welded at high temperatures and punched into hollow tubes and have no weld fissures that ensure high structural integrity and uniformity.
The hollow pipes are drawn over the mandrels to achieve the desired outer diameter, wall thickness and length with reference to ASTM standards.
Pipes are subjected to controlled heat treatment to increase strength at high temperature levels and stabilise the microstructure, as well as to improve the overall performance of the pipes.
Pickling is followed by removal of the surface oxides, and passivation is then carried out to enhance the corrosion strength and cleanliness of the surface.
The pipes are inspected in regard to diameter, thickness, straightness, and surface finish through the inspection of all the pipes to ensure compliance with ASTM A312 TP304H.
To ensure that the product works without any defects, the tests are undertaken under extreme pressure, and ultrasonic, eddy current and hydrostatic pressure tests are conducted.

| Feature | Grade 304 (Standard) | Grade 304L (Low Carbon) | Grade 304H (High Carbon) |
| UNS Designation | S30400 | S30403 | S30409 |
| Carbon (%) | =0.08 | =0.03 | 0.04 - 0.10 |
| Tensile Strength (min) | 515 MPa | 485 MPa | 515 MPa |
| Yield Strength (min) | 205 MPa | 170 MPa | 205 MPa |
| Max Service Temp | ~425°C (continuous) | ~425°C | Up to 815°C (1500°F) |
| Weldability | Good | Excellent (No Annealing) | Fair (Risk of Sensitization) |
| Primary Advantage | Versatile General Purpose | Best for Welding/Corrosion | Best for High Heat Strength |

The 304H SS has a higher carbon content than 304, giving it better strength at high temperatures while maintaining similar corrosion resistance.
It is used in high-temperature, high-pressure applications like boilers, heat exchangers, chemical processing, and power plants.
The composition of SS 304H typically contains 18-20% chromium, 8-10% nickel, and 0.04-0.10% carbon, along with small amounts of manganese, silicon, and phosphorus.
